Trailer: Lumina

Goldove Pictures releases Lumina in limited theatrical engagements on Friday, July 12 (advance screenings start Thursday evening). Los Angeles-area theatres include AMC Rolling Hills 20 in Torrance, AMC Covina, and AMC Puente Hills.

The low-budget sci-fi thriller involves a woman’s mysterious disappearance, which her boyfriend comes to believe was an alien abduction. He enlists his friends to help search a Deep Underground Military Base, which he believes is holding both his girlfriend and the aliens. Erick Roberts headlines the cast for first-time director Gino McKoy, who also wrote and produced.

Goldove’s promotional campaign on their YouTube channel claims the film was made to raise awareness about real alien abductions, but we suspect the film is tongue in cheek – the Deep Underground Military Base yields the acronym DUMB.
